Job Overview
JoomPulse is an AI analytics tool for Mercado Livre sellers, providing insights into the most profitable products and fastest-growing categories — helping sellers boost their profits with data‑driven decisions.
About Joom Group
Joom Group is an international tech‑centric group of e‑commerce companies founded in 2016 in Latvia, with offices in Latvia, China, Germany, and Brazil, and headquarters in Lisbon, Portugal. It includes Joom, JoomPro, and Onfy.
Key Facts
* Market: 200k active Mercado Livre sellers in Brazil with total GMV of $40 bln.
* Customers: 3k active paying customers and 30k+ sellers use JoomPulse for free.
* Reputation: "iPhone for Mercado Livre analytics" with great UX and actionable insights.
Position: Senior Product Manager
Senior Product Manager in JoomPulse ensures that customers fulfill their business goals using the platform features and are willing to pay. He/She will fix weak features, enhance strong features, and deliver new products.
Key Outcomes
Directly influence business metrics: >55% yearly payment RR and >70% monthly payment RR in Q4 2026 ; reduce product‑caused refunds to 5% in Q4 2026 .
Responsibilities
* Monitor product health and stability, track metrics (WAU/MAU, payment/usage RR, LTV, conversion) and improve them.
* Own product quality and bug management.
* Prioritize issues by real customer impact and fix critical breaks fast.
* Gather user feedback (CS, interviews, chats, analytics) and remove friction in key flows.
* Deliver product improvements for our key customer segments (beginners, medium sellers, big sellers, consultancies, brands).
* Launch new products from scratch: validate hypotheses, launch MVPs, and search for product‑market fit in new segments.
* Research and identify new zero‑to‑one product opportunities.
